Accounts Assistant

This post requires an organised, confident and self-motivated team player who can work diligently in a fast-paced friendly office environment. The role will be very varied, and the successful candidate will form part of a team of two interfacing with our Group Finance Division. This will involve the daily management of the accounts receivable and payable and supporting with bank transactions, payroll and administration.

The individual must have good communication skills both written and spoken to liaise closely with our production, purchasing and shipping departments with a high level of accuracy and possess a good working knowledge of Microsoft Excel.

Key Responsibilities of Accounts Assistant

  • Maintenance of the accounts receivable including:
  • inputting cash received
  • contacting customers regarding overdue invoices
  • managing queries on invoices and liaising with the relevant internal departments
  • debtors report
  • Maintenance of the accounts payable including:
  • inputting invoices
  • reconciliation of statements
  • managing queries on invoices and liaising with the relevant internal departments
  • payment reports
  • Supporting with bank transactions including:
  • Inputting cash received
  • Raising payments and posting payments to bank
  • Bank reconciliations
  • Assisting with Payroll duties, and preparation of data for month end accounting Assist with other areas within the finance processing functions as and when required.
